Romeo is so sad in scene 1 because he is in love with Rosaline and he has just found out she is not in love with him. He thinks she is his only love until he meets Juliet that evening.

He's not really sad, but he's playing the part of the sad lover whose beloved is cold and cruel to him. Rosaline is playing the part of the cold and cruel beloved.
